[m17n-lib] Fix m17n-config not working on non x86_* archs (rh#921189)

Hans de Goede jwrdegoede at fedoraproject.org
Thu Mar 14 08:22:13 UTC 2013


commit 5af1bfbf563c4cd5ca3b8be1d007480c9b274643
Author: Hans de Goede <hdegoede at redhat.com>
Date:   Thu Mar 14 09:25:29 2013 +0100

    Fix m17n-config not working on non x86_* archs (rh#921189)

 m17n-lib-1.6.1-multilib.patch |   28 ++++++++--------------------
 m17n-lib.spec                 |    7 +++++--
 2 files changed, 13 insertions(+), 22 deletions(-)
---
diff --git a/m17n-lib-1.6.1-multilib.patch b/m17n-lib-1.6.1-multilib.patch
index d301931..0f7c6d4 100644
--- a/m17n-lib-1.6.1-multilib.patch
+++ b/m17n-lib-1.6.1-multilib.patch
@@ -1,6 +1,7 @@
---- m17n-config.in.old	2007-11-22 12:28:52.000000000 +0530
-+++ m17n-config.in	2010-07-01 14:35:00.000000000 +0530
-@@ -64,17 +64,25 @@ else
+diff -up m17n-lib-1.6.4/m17n-config.in.multi m17n-lib-1.6.4/m17n-config.in
+--- m17n-lib-1.6.4/m17n-config.in.multi	2012-04-23 02:16:56.000000000 +0200
++++ m17n-lib-1.6.4/m17n-config.in	2013-03-14 09:17:32.061122801 +0100
+@@ -64,17 +64,15 @@ else
    LIBNAME="$LIBNAME$LIBSHELL$LIBFLT$LIBGUI"
  fi
  
@@ -17,35 +18,22 @@
 -    echo "${LIBNAME}"
 -  fi;;
 -
-+  case $platform in
-+   "i686")
-+     echo "${LIBNAME}"
-+     ;;
-+   "x86_64")
-+    echo "-L/usr/lib64 ${LIBNAME}"
-+    ;;
-+   *)
-+    echo "Unknown platform"
-+    ;;
-+  esac;;
++  echo "${LIBNAME}";;
 +  
  --cflags)
    if test "@includedir@" != "/usr/include"; then
      echo "-I at includedir@"
-@@ -82,7 +90,17 @@ case $1 in
+@@ -82,7 +80,14 @@ case $1 in
  
  --libtool)
    for name in $LIBTOOLNAME; do
 -    echo -n "@libdir@/lib${name}.la "
 +   case $platform in
-+    "i686")
-+      echo -n "/usr/lib/lib${name}.la "
-+      ;;
-+    "x86_64")
++    x86_64|ppc64|s390x|sparc64)
 +      echo -n "/usr/lib64/lib${name}.la "
 +      ;;
 +    *)
-+      echo "Unknown platform"
++      echo -n "/usr/lib/lib${name}.la "
 +      ;;
 +   esac
    done;
diff --git a/m17n-lib.spec b/m17n-lib.spec
index 432b308..bff876d 100644
--- a/m17n-lib.spec
+++ b/m17n-lib.spec
@@ -3,7 +3,7 @@
 
 Name:    m17n-lib
 Version:  1.6.4
-Release:  6%{?dist}
+Release:  7%{?dist}
 Summary:  Multilingual text library
 
 Group:    System Environment/Libraries
@@ -59,7 +59,7 @@ Tools to test M17n GUI widget library.
 
 %prep
 %setup -q 
-%patch0 -p0
+%patch0 -p1
 
 %build
 %configure --disable-rpath --disable-static
@@ -112,6 +112,9 @@ find $RPM_BUILD_ROOT -name '*.la' -exec rm -f {} ';'
 %{_libdir}/libm17n-gui.so.*
 
 %changelog
+* Thu Mar 14 2013 Hans de Goede <hdegoede at redhat.com> - 1.6.4-7
+- Fix m17n-config not working on non x86_* archs (rh#921189)
+
 * Mon Mar 11 2013 Parag Nemade <pnemade AT redhat DOT com> - 1.6.4-6
 - Resolves:rh#907488 - shell syntax error in m17n-config
 


More information about the scm-commits mailing list